Caldo verde originated from the Minho Province in northern Portugal, based on an earlier recipe brought to Portugal by English merchants. [7] Today, it is a traditional favourite nationwide and abroad, particularly in significant communities of Portuguese descent found in locations like Argentina, Brazil, France, Macau, Massachusetts, New Jersey, Rhode Island, and Toronto.

Caldo verde is a Portuguese minced kale soup; Callaloo is a Trinidadian soup or stew based on leafy vegetables. Callaloo is a thick, creamy soup made with okra, spinach and, often, crab meat from Trinidad and Tobago; Canh chua – made with rice, fish, various vegetables, and in some cases pineapple is from Vietnam.
